What Is the Cost of Living Near Harrisburg?

Understanding the cost of living near Harrisburg is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Newspapers Inc.
Harrisburg's Cost of Living Index is approximately 89.8 (10.2% less expensive than US average; 7.5% less than PA average). State capital, affordable housing. CAT b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Newspapers Inc,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$950 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Newspapers Inc sal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$52 (CAT mon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$680+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,242 - $3,532+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
